More about William Sinclair Ireland
William S. Ireland 43236 Warwick Regiment
IRELAND―Died on 10th February, at a Casualty Clearing Station, William Ireland, Royal Warwick Regiment, (late postman, Dundee), beloved eldest son of A.B. William Ireland, Drake Battalion, B.E.F., and Mrs Ireland 11 Henderson’s Wynd, aged 22 years.
Dundee Courier 21st February 1918
